新闻中心
html标签如何读_HTML标签(语义化/结构)阅读与理解方法
答案是掌握HTML标签的语义化含义与结构作用。理解HTML需从语义化入手,使用如article、n*、header等标签准确表达内容意义,提升可访问性、SEO和代码可维护性;阅读时应从外到内分析结构,识别页面骨架,区分语义标签与非语义标签(如div、span)的合理使用场景,避免仅凭外观选择标签,注重内容本质与嵌套逻辑。

理解HTML标签的核心在于
掌握其语义化含义和在页面结构中的作用。不是每一个标签都只是“显示内容”的工具,更多时候它是在告诉浏览器和开发者“这段内容是什么”。下面从语义化与结构两个角度,介绍如何正确阅读和理解HTML标签。
什么是HTML语义化
语义化是指使用恰当的HTML标签来准确表达内容的意义。比如用 article 表示一篇独立的文章,用 n* 表示导航区域,而不是通通用 div 堆砌。
语义化的好处包括:
- 提升可访问性,辅助设备(如读屏软件)能更好理解页面结构
- 利于SEO,搜索引擎更容易识别内容重点
- 代码更清晰,团队协作时易于维护
常见语义化标签及其用途
现代HTML5提供了一系列语义标签,帮助构建清晰的页面骨架。以下是几个关键标签的解读方式:
- header:表示一个区块或页面的头部,常包含标题、logo或导航
- main:页面主体内容,每个页面应只有一个 main
- section:定义文档中的一个区段,通常有明确的主题
- article:表示可独立分发的内容,如博客文章、新闻条目
- aside:侧边栏或与主内容相关但非核心的信息
- footer:区块或页面的底部,常含版权信息、联系方式等
- n*:主导航链接容器,不应用于所有链接组,仅用于主要导航
阅读时注意:这些标签不只是“换个名字的div”,它们携带结构意义。例如,article 内部可以有自己的 header 和 footer,形成嵌套语义结构。
如何阅读HTML结构 —— 从外到内分析
面对一段HTML代码,建议按以下步骤理解其结构逻辑:
- 先看最外层容器,识别整体布局:是否有 header、n*、main、aside、footer
- 进入 main 后,观察是否被划分为多个 section 或 article
- 检查每个区块是否有明确标题(h1-h6),判断内容层级
- 留意标签是否被滥用,例如把按钮写成 div 而非 button
举例来说,看到如下结构:
ChatCut
AI视频剪辑工具
1086
查看详情
文章标题
正文内容...
你应该立刻意识到:这是一个独立的文章单元,包含元信息(时间、作者)和正文,结构完整且语义清晰。
注意非语义标签的合理使用
div 和 span 是非语义标签,分别用于块级和行内容器。它们没有内在含义,仅作为样式或脚本挂钩。
使用原则:
- 当没有合适的语义标签时才使用 div
- 避免用 div 模拟按钮、链接等功能性元素
- 优先考虑语义标签,再用class补充具体用途
比如:div class="card" 不如 article class="card" 来得准确,因为卡片通常是独立内容。
基本上就这些。读懂HTML标签,关键是跳出“它长什么样”的思维,转而思考“它代表什么”。语义化不是写法技巧,而是对内容本质的理解。多看标准文档、分析优秀网站源码,慢慢就能形成结构化阅读的习惯。
以上就是html标签如何读_HTML标签(语义化/结构)阅读与理解方法的详细内容,更多请关注其它相关文章!
# 是在
# 邮件网站建设
# seo贴吧平台
# 广东省汕头市网站优化
# 万网网站建设流程
# 北京seo营销软件
# 营销推广效果分析有哪些
# 高陵区网站建设
# seo陈小龙
# 郑州网站关键词推广
# 微网站建设的价值
# 这段
# 举例来说
# 是指
# 多个
# 就能
# html代码
# 文档
# 几个
# 自己的
# 源代码
# 2025
# 2025年
# 搜索引擎
# ai
# 工具
# 浏览器
# seo
# html5
# go
# html
相关栏目:
【
科技资讯46185 】
【
网络学院92790 】
相关推荐:
Python getattr() 异常处理深度解析:避免程序意外退出
如何优雅地解决Livewire文件上传难题?SpatieLivewireFilepond让一切变得简单
excel如何生成目录 excel一键生成工作表目录超链接
高德地图家和公司地址在哪设置 高德地图通勤路线设置方法【超详细】
Python实时数据流中的动态最值查找策略
Safari自带网页翻译功能怎么用 无需插件轻松看懂外文网站【方法】
在Runstone环境中高效处理TasteDive API的JSON数据
微信网页版官方快速登录入口 微信网页版网页版账号直达
Golang如何实现状态模式管理对象状态_Golang State模式实现技巧
Pandas DataFrame 高效批量赋值:告别循环与笛卡尔积误区
必由学官网入口 必由学教师登录入口
J*a实现学校排课程序_面向对象结构化项目示例
windows10怎么查看硬盘序列号_windows10硬盘id查询命令
Win10怎么制作U盘启动盘 Win10系统安装U盘制作教程【详解】
神庙逃亡小游戏在线玩 神庙逃亡小游戏入口
sublime如何优雅地处理行尾空格_sublime自动清理多余空白字符配置
Google翻译怎么语音输入_Google翻译语音输入功能使用与设置方法
qq游戏大厅官方下载_qq游戏免费下载安装入口
CSS实现侧边栏导航项全宽圆角悬停背景效果
PHP高效扁平化嵌套数组:使用array_merge与数组解包操作符
谷歌浏览器一键优化方案_谷歌浏览器直达主页极速不卡版
Win10系统服务哪些可以禁用 Win10安全优化服务列表【干货】
小红书商家版怎样在笔记嵌入商品卡路径_小红书商家版在笔记嵌入商品卡路径【挂载教程】
KFC早餐时段怎么领特惠代码_KFC早餐订餐优惠代码获取与使用说明
J*a 递归快速排序中静态变量的状态管理与陷阱
如何在Promise链中优雅地中断后续then执行
QQ邮箱登录官网首页 腾讯QQ邮箱网页入口
蓝湖怎样用切图标注提对接效率_蓝湖用切图标注提对接效率【设计对接】
魅族17怎样用浏览器译外语网页_iPhone魅族17浏览器译外语网页【即时翻译】
J*a应用程序首次运行自动创建文件与目录的最佳实践
支付宝如何管理隐私设置_支付宝隐私保护的配置技巧
AO3同人作品网入口 AO3搜索引擎官网永久地址
Win11怎么关闭触摸屏_Windows 11禁用HID符合标准触摸屏
向日葵客户端怎么进行远程CentOS控制_向日葵客户端远程CentOS控制操作教程
KFC套餐升级怎么获取优惠代码_KFC套餐升级活动与优惠代码获取方法
Go调试环境为何无法启动_Go调试器启动失败原因与解决策略
C++如何连接MySQL数据库_C++使用Connector/C++操作MySQL数据库教程
AO3访问入口汇总 AO3网页版同人作品一键直达
React项目中导航栏Logo自适应布局:避免裁剪与布局溢出
Win11网速慢怎么解决 Win11网络设置优化解除限速
Golang如何使用buffered channel提高性能_Golang buffered channel优化技巧
微信语音通话掉线如何解决 微信语音通话稳定优化方法
QQ邮箱在线使用入口 QQ邮箱个人账号网页版登录
Windows 11怎么彻底关闭定位_Windows 11服务中禁用Geolocation
Python多线程中正确使用sigwait处理SIGALRM信号
Win10磁盘清理工具在哪 Win10打开并使用磁盘清理【教程】
Lar*el递归关系中排除子孙节点的策略
mc.js官网登录入口 mc.js官方登录入口最新版
小猿搜题在线学习页面在哪_小猿搜题在线学习中心入口
漫蛙MANWA漫画主页官方入口 漫蛙漫画最新在线阅读地址


2025-11-16
浏览次数:次
返回列表